Funzioni Integrate
Python include dozzine di funzioni integrate — nessuna importazione necessaria. Consentono di trasformare, misurare o convertire valori in una sola riga di codice.
Le funzioni sono raggruppate per scopo: numeri, testo, tipi e collezioni.
Conversione dei tipi di dati
Queste funzioni consentono di convertire tra tipi di base:
int()— in intero;float()— in float;str()— in stringa;bool()— in booleano.
Utile durante la gestione di input, formattazione o espressioni.
Lavorare con i numeri
Queste funzioni aiutano a pulire o regolare i valori numerici:
abs()— valore assoluto (rimuove il segno meno);round()— arrotonda i float al numero intero più vicino o ai decimali.
Lavorare con le stringhe
Funzioni comunemente utilizzate per la pulizia e la formattazione del testo:
lower()— converte tutte le lettere in minuscolo;upper()— converte tutte le lettere in maiuscolo;strip()— rimuove gli spazi all'inizio e alla fine;replace()— sostituisce una parte della stringa con un'altra;split()— trasforma una stringa in una lista di parole;join()— unisce gli elementi di una lista in un'unica stringa.
Ispezione delle collezioni
Funzioni che restituiscono informazioni su una lista, tupla o altro iterabile:
len()— conta gli elementi;max()— valore più grande;min()— valore più piccolo;sum()— somma di tutti i numeri.
Trasformazione delle collezioni
Funzioni utili per iterare, combinare o trasformare collezioni:
sorted()— restituisce una lista ordinata;enumerate()— aggiunge numeri di indice;zip()— abbina elementi da più liste;range()— crea una sequenza di numeri;map()— applica una funzione a ciascun elemento;filter()— mantiene gli elementi che soddisfano una condizione.
Riepilogo
- Le funzioni integrate di Python fanno risparmiare tempo e codice;
- È possibile convertire dati, modificare testo, trasformare collezioni e ottenere risposte immediatamente;
- Questi strumenti diventano essenziali man mano che si sviluppano programmi più complessi.
Grazie per i tuoi commenti!
Chieda ad AI
Chieda ad AI
Chieda pure quello che desidera o provi una delle domande suggerite per iniziare la nostra conversazione
Can you explain how to use int(), float(), str(), and bool() with different data types?
What are some common mistakes when converting between types in Python?
Can you show what happens if a conversion fails?
Awesome!
Completion rate improved to 5
Funzioni Integrate
Scorri per mostrare il menu
Python include dozzine di funzioni integrate — nessuna importazione necessaria. Consentono di trasformare, misurare o convertire valori in una sola riga di codice.
Le funzioni sono raggruppate per scopo: numeri, testo, tipi e collezioni.
Conversione dei tipi di dati
Queste funzioni consentono di convertire tra tipi di base:
int()— in intero;float()— in float;str()— in stringa;bool()— in booleano.
Utile durante la gestione di input, formattazione o espressioni.
Lavorare con i numeri
Queste funzioni aiutano a pulire o regolare i valori numerici:
abs()— valore assoluto (rimuove il segno meno);round()— arrotonda i float al numero intero più vicino o ai decimali.
Lavorare con le stringhe
Funzioni comunemente utilizzate per la pulizia e la formattazione del testo:
lower()— converte tutte le lettere in minuscolo;upper()— converte tutte le lettere in maiuscolo;strip()— rimuove gli spazi all'inizio e alla fine;replace()— sostituisce una parte della stringa con un'altra;split()— trasforma una stringa in una lista di parole;join()— unisce gli elementi di una lista in un'unica stringa.
Ispezione delle collezioni
Funzioni che restituiscono informazioni su una lista, tupla o altro iterabile:
len()— conta gli elementi;max()— valore più grande;min()— valore più piccolo;sum()— somma di tutti i numeri.
Trasformazione delle collezioni
Funzioni utili per iterare, combinare o trasformare collezioni:
sorted()— restituisce una lista ordinata;enumerate()— aggiunge numeri di indice;zip()— abbina elementi da più liste;range()— crea una sequenza di numeri;map()— applica una funzione a ciascun elemento;filter()— mantiene gli elementi che soddisfano una condizione.
Riepilogo
- Le funzioni integrate di Python fanno risparmiare tempo e codice;
- È possibile convertire dati, modificare testo, trasformare collezioni e ottenere risposte immediatamente;
- Questi strumenti diventano essenziali man mano che si sviluppano programmi più complessi.
Grazie per i tuoi commenti!